you should tell the complex - water damage likely means mold or mildew. Depending on where you live they legally have to address mold & water damage no matter what

I’m only going to comment on the issue of cleaning up the room since there are so many helpful comments that you should definitely listen to regarding your home life

First, i’m sorry you’re living like this. it won’t be like this forever - but I had a friend who had a fiberglass covered mattress and my best recommendation is get these supplies first :

  • long rubber gloves
  • plastic protective eyewear
  • respirator mask or triple up on regular masks ( do not reuse these even day to day )
  • a protective suit & if you can’t afford it then 3-4 layers of long thick clothing and tape off any areas where it meets your skin and cover those areas with the gloves
  • tall boots
  • heavy duty large trash bags, double these up

be ready to throw away a LOT, it is better to throw it away than risk your health

fiberglass can land you in the ER so PLEASE be careful.

suit up, and tackle it one section at a time, try not to disturb the other sections. throw away anything porous, once you get to the non-porous items, take them outside and hose them down or put them in the shower and wash them off.

Anything that would be damaged by water, use a damp paper towel and wipe it down completely and multiple times.

once your floor and bed are clear, vacuum the room moving everything around and going over it many many times. Once everything is cleared, moved and vacuumed - get a plastic bed cover ( you can just get a mattress cover from like U-haul for cheap ) then you are going to cover the mattress in 3-4 fitted sheets, use a larger size on the last one or two if you need. tape that down underneath so it doesn’t come free - tape the plastic cover too.

don’t forget to wipe down your walls and any surfaces multiple times.

I cannot stress this enough, throw away everything you can. Trust me, you’re 16 and most of it will not matter, it will just suck for a little bit. It’s better than having your health at risk, i promise.

THINGS CAN BE REPLACED, YOU CANNOT!

That should hold you off and is the cheapest option & safest way to handle it if you insist on doing it alone or have no help and other option
